Its the light that looks like an engine yeah? Mine came on on sunday. Did vag com and cae back with the fault code 17535. Spoke to a friend of mine and he put it down to a split or holed hose. I checked my hoses around the TIP and recirc and found a slight hole in the vacuum hose. So i would suggest checking your hoses.
